Publisher Description:

Smouha has an elegant hand and Smith equally elegant art.' -- School Library Journal Born Bad is an accessible and lighthearted picture book that cleverly introduces young readers to issues surrounding identity and transformation through humor and surprising animal facts. "Wolf wasn't happy being Wolf. When he looked in the mirror he looked BAD. And when he looked bad, he felt bad, and when he felt bad, he acted bad." Wolf wants to change but he's not sure how. He goes on a journey, meeting members of the animal kingdom that experience change; a caterpillar, chameleon, salamander and seal, to name a few. With their help he undergoes a magnificent transition...


Contributor Bio(s): Smith, Stephen: - Stephen Smith is an artist whose distinctive, 1960s inflected collages have featured in exhibitions in the Baltic Centre, Nam June Paik Centre and Hestercombe Gallery. They have also been pub- lished in a monograph by Gestalten, in group publications The Age of Collage Art and Modern Collage Art and on the covers of a number of bestselling titles by large publishers.Smouha, C. K.: - C K Smouha is a television writer and author living in London. Her writing credits include Clique (BBC2) and Dates (Channel 4). Born Bad is her first children's book.
